#104dfa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#104dfa is composed of 6.3% red, 30.2% green and 98%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 93.6% cyan, 69.2% magenta, 0% yellow and 2% black. It has a hue angle of 224.4 degrees, a saturation of 95.9% and a lightness of 52.2%. #104dfa color hex could be obtained by blending #209aff with #0000f5. Closest websafe color is: #0066ff.

Shades and Tints of #104dfa

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#00030b is the darkest color, while #f7f9ff is the lightest one.

Tones of #104dfa

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#818389 is the less saturated color, while #104dfa is the most saturated one.
